Transaction 33035fef8b4df8397ec5600c7b89ba3566804a6e5d404f8f66544516c70ae6a6
1 Input
1 Output
-
33035fef8b4df8397ec5600c7b89ba3566804a6e5d404f8f66544516c70ae6a6:0
- value
- 1434166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95b132614884ef278a1be34e7f52ce7d320058c4 OP_EQUAL
- address
- 3FLWsyYmdpxdc8rewg3VyJfWz6V83i47v5